The MAX6824SUK+T is a linear voltage regulator that regulates the output voltage based on the feedback received at the FB pin. It operates by comparing the reference voltage with the divided output voltage using an internal error amplifier. The regulator adjusts the pass transistor to maintain a stable output voltage, compensating for changes in input voltage, load current, and temperature.
